How do I claim a YP listing with the wrong number listed?
-
I have a listing in Moz Local associated with a YP listing. Most items on the listing are correct but the number listed is not one of our numbers. When I try to claim the listing they want to call the number listed and give them a code. Of course we can't answer the phone because it doesn't ring on our end. How do I either change the number or claim the listing in another way?

Hi PSLab!
I'm afraid the best option would be to work with YP directly to find a solution. You could see if they can accept a copy of the electricity bill for the location or other ways they may be willing to use.
